I was privileged to join the The Goodyear Tire & Rubber Company's distinguished speaker series as a part of their #BlackHistoryMonth gathering hosted by the Goodyear Black Network. The discussion was moderated by my former colleague and friend, senior vice president and chief communications officer, Laura Duda. Though we’re not related, it was also wonderful getting to meet and hear from RaJohn Butler. Throughout the dynamic conversation we discussed how individuals can, regardless of their roles, work to advance a more diverse and inclusive workplace. I shared that one of the simplest but most effective ways we can do to advance DEI in the workplace is to take the time to get to know our coworkers. When we welcome the opportunity to connect, not only can our outlooks change but so can our outputs. At all levels of business, having a mindset of inclusivity and being able to embrace diverse voices and perspectives is critical. Advancing the DEI work we do here at Exelon through every level of our business plays a critical role in our ability to deliver safe, reliable, and equitable energy to our communities. Although Black History Month provides a chance to delve into subjects that benefit the Black community through meaningful discussions, DEI remains significant to our business year-round. For us, it’s a core value and not just a business strategy. We need to reflect the communities that we serve, not only in our entry-level teams but at the executive-level as well. We’re clear that anyone who works for Exelon is required to demonstrate these values, and it’s my job to be a model of that behavior. That means standing up for the values we represent and staying true to them despite ever shifting climate around us. Leadership Spotlight! 🔦 In 2018, Cynthia Marshall made National Basketball Association (NBA) history as the first Black woman CEO. She was brought into the Dallas Mavericks organization by Mark Cuban to address long standing issues of workplace misconduct and to overhaul the organization's culture. Are you a servant leader? The servant leader is someone who prioritizes the needs of others before their own and focuses on the growth and well-being of their team and their community. The concept of servant leadership turns the traditional leadership model upside down; instead of the people working to serve the leader, the leader exist to serve the people on their team, in their organization or in their community. #NonprofitLeadership #CommunityService #ServantLeadership
